Ornithologist Donald Kroodsma presents an immersive field guide designed to help listeners identify birds by their vocalizations across Eastern and Central North America. Featuring an integrated audio player, this reference work provides detailed analyses of common avian songs and calls, offering readers a practical methodology for recognizing species through sound rather than sight alone.
